Output 06d86a70cecd20144a15b4a4d7a580e34344318bbe11886df9d5b2ea185acb94:1

value
617404
script pubkey
OP_0 OP_PUSHBYTES_20 51ebd220f7e151772bb6a395810c85f13f719b13
address
bc1q284ayg8hu9ghw2ak5w2czry97ylhrxcn63tw2p
transaction
06d86a70cecd20144a15b4a4d7a580e34344318bbe11886df9d5b2ea185acb94
spent
true